Earlier we posted some of our favorite garages from the Design Driver Maserati and explained the contest. The contest is now over and they have selected a great West Los Angeles home with a unique garage designed overlooking Los Angeles. Holger Schubert the winner designed the garage with two main objectives, “to create a pure and restrained minimalist environment that allows one to focus on the car as a piece of art and to create the ultimate experience for the driver to arrive at home.”
The garage is an addition to a 1953 ranch style home in the hills of Los Angeles. Access to the garage comes from a driveway seperate of the main entrance of the home. This 1,200 square foot space has place for the Maserati, plasma television, couch, built in wall book shelve, storage, a small kitchen, and to top it off a library.
